Output 3ecf126e3675df2ba1c119051ff5e1099a5a5eaf4e8328dff1bc149293f156b8:8

value
3458606219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5641e071b7cb59aaed9a9077a1eff07b1ce0db30 OP_EQUAL
address
39Z6xEhSLrTUso6EZN3WzYQXX1Azeridaf
transaction
3ecf126e3675df2ba1c119051ff5e1099a5a5eaf4e8328dff1bc149293f156b8
spent
true